This is a result of the hack we use to support root-only configuration
modules, and setting the root-only flag is in turn a workaround for
https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=652272
system-config-printer-kde really needs a better fix for this problem.
system-config-printer already supports PolicyKit, I have no idea why this is
not working in system-config-printer-kde, I guess it's supposed to call
some functions and doesn't.
